Männistö
Männistö is a district in the city of Kuopio, Finland It is part of the Itkonniemi–Männistö–Linnanpelto division area, which has a population of just over 5,800.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Männistö Church
Church
Photo: Wikimedia,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Saint John's Church, Männistö, is a Lutheran church in the Männistö neighborhood in the city of Kuopio. The church was designed by architect Juha Leiviskä together with Pekka Kivisalo, and completed in 1992.
Kuopio railway station
Railway station
Photo: Junafani,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Kuopio railway station is located in the Maljalahti district of the city of Kuopio in the Northern Savonia region of Finland. The current concrete station building was completed in 1934, which replaced the original wooden station building situated 900 m to the east, which was constructed in 1889; the latter site is now a goods yard.
